My boyfriend and I stayed here for 1 night at the end of December. We were quite impressed with this historic property. The ballroom on the 3rd floor is paneled in redwood, it was beautiful! They regularly hold tango classes here and the ballroom is acoustically "perfect." Our room was quaint and comfortable. The room had radiant underfloor heating, down pillows, down comforter and a clawfoot tub. Breakfast was homemade, organic and delicious.
The property was beautifully landscaped and kept, in addition to being quiet.
Maybe the highlight was climbing the water tower, which then puts you at the highest point in Fort Bragg, and admiring the view of the ocean and hills.
The owner is very personable, friendly, and active in sustainable initiatives in Fort Bragg.
